Stable Diffusion vs Midjourney 2026: A Head-to-Head AI Art Benchmark
Stable Diffusion models—including Chroma V48 Calibrated, Klein 9b Turbo, Z Image Turbo, and Ernie Turbo—are being rigorously evaluated against Midjourney’s renowned aesthetic standards, following a viral Reddit comparison that sparked widespread interest in AI-generated art communities. The test, led by an anonymous artist-researcher, used a single, richly detailed prompt rewritten by Midjourney’s internal LLM to ensure fairness, then rendered across nine different open-source and proprietary Stable Diffusion variants. The goal: to determine whether these models can replicate Midjourney’s signature cinematic realism, volumetric lighting, and emotional depth without proprietary training.
Image Quality Comparison: Resolution & Detail
Midjourney continues to lead in 8K-level texture fidelity, especially in weathered stone and fabric details. Chroma V48 Calibrated matched its warm golden-hour lighting but struggled with fine grain in staircase textures. Z Image Turbo delivered the most consistent resolution across all zones, excelling in radial symmetry of the celestial vortex—a challenge many diffusion models fail. Ernie Turbo showed over-saturation in gold tones, while Chroma1 HD maintained texture but lost lighting consistency.
Prompt Rewriting Impact on Output Fidelity
Unlike static prompt comparisons, this study used Midjourney’s LLM to rewrite the original prompt into a more nuanced, human-like instruction. Results showed a 37% improvement in stylistic alignment across Stable Diffusion models. Models like Klein 9b Turbo improved silhouette clarity and cloud volumetrics by over 50% when guided by LLM-rewritten prompts, proving that prompt engineering is now the critical bottleneck—not raw model power.
Model Performance Rankings: Top 5 in 2026
- Z Image Turbo: Best overall balance of lighting, detail, and composition. Outperformed commercial models in geometric complexity.
- Chroma V48 Calibrated: Superior color harmony and atmospheric fog. Near-Midjourney warmth, but weaker texture detail.
- Klein 9b Turbo + LoRa: Highest improvement with fine-tuning. Best silhouette definition and depth gradients.
- Ernie Turbo: Fastest inference, but sacrificed subtlety for intensity. Unsuitable for professional use without post-processing.
- Chroma1 HD: Strong texture but inconsistent lighting. Best for stylized, not photorealistic, output.
User Preference Survey Results (N=1,200)
A blind survey of 1,200 AI art users found that 42% preferred Z Image Turbo outputs over Midjourney v6, while 31% chose Chroma V48. Only 18% could reliably distinguish between Midjourney and top Stable Diffusion variants when prompted with LLM-refined instructions. This suggests the perceptual gap is narrowing rapidly.
